Batteries Batteries

Wednesday, May 7, 2008 | | 3 comments |

There is this woman on the J line she sells batteries for a living I don't think she knows English very well because all I've ever heard her say is "batteries batteries." She comes onto the train everyday with her backpack full of batteries dragging it behind her from cart to cart. It looks like she has been doing it for years. I've noticed a few times that if anybody doesn't buy her batteries she would start cursing in creole.  She looks grumpy most of the time, most people think she is crazy because of the way she dresses it looks like she just puts on some random clothes with lots of layers.  Sometimes I wonder how much money can she really make by selling batteries on the train probably not a lot but she's there everyday riding the train to the last stop at Parsons boulevard and then getting on the next Manhattan bound train. Some of you that take the J train has probably seen her it wouldn't be a regular train ride in NYC without the colorful people you ride with.

Catching a Break

Saturday, February 23, 2008 | | 4 comments |

NEW SUBWAY RULES "It is a violation to move between end doors of a subway car whether or not train is in motion, except in an emergency or when directed by police officer or conductor"

I'm on the J -Train a passenger sits next to me it looks like he's just getting off from work because his clothes are all tainted with paint, maybe he's a carpenter or something. Then as the train starts to get overcrowded passengers start to exit to another car but there are police officers in the subway watching.

This one man goes through first and the police officers automatically tells the him to get off the train. We are all looking like whats going to happen then the door closes and about five other people goes through the car door. As the train pulls off I can see that the police officers let the man go but he was pissed off because they made him miss his train.
